NFL draft hopefuls Tristan Wirfs of Iowa, Mekhi Becton of Louisville move atop many OT rankings

It wasn’t that long ago when Georgia’s Andrew Thomas and Alabama’s Jedrick Wills were considered the top two offensive tackle prospects in the 2020 NFL draft.

But there’s been a changing of the guard – or tackle – since the Combine ended last week.

Massive Louisville offensive lineman Mekhi Becton measured 6-foot-7 and a Combine-high 364 pounds – then ran a 5.1 40-yard dash, an astonishing time for a player his size.

And Iowa’s Tristan Wirfs (6-5, 320) set several Combine records after his performance, which included a 4.85 40, tops among all participating linemen and the best-ever time for a lineman over 320 pounds.

Now, many mock drafts project those two as the best OTs in the upcoming draft.

NFL Network Draft Analyst Daniel Jeremiah was one of the first national evaluators to put Becton in his top 5. Jeremiah currently has Becton going to the New York Giants at pick No. 4 overall.

“I’m not in the business of trading off freaks at a need position,” Jermiah said, via GaintsWire. “He’s a left tackle. He’s a better version of Bryant McKinnie. He’s going to be that guy for the next 10 to 12 years to protect your franchise quarterback.

“You just don’t see guys like that come around very often. I know trade-back options exist. I know you can take a defensive playmaker. To me I’m not trading off that pick. I’m sitting there right there taking Mekhi Becton.”
